Comprehending SMILE Eye Surgical Treatment



When considering SMILE Eye Surgical treatment, it is very important to comprehend the procedure and its advantages. SMILE, which means Tiny Laceration Lenticule Extraction, is a minimally intrusive laser eye surgical treatment that corrects typical vision troubles like nearsightedness (nearsightedness).

Throughout the treatment, your eye surgeon will certainly use a femtosecond laser to develop a tiny cut in your cornea. With this cut, a little disc of cells called a lenticule is gotten rid of, improving the cornea and correcting your vision.

Among the crucial advantages of SMILE Eye Surgical treatment is its quick recovery time. Numerous clients experience boosted vision within a day or 2 after the procedure, with very little pain.

Determining Eligibility for SMILE



To establish if you're qualified for SMILE eye surgical treatment, your optometrist will carry out a complete examination of your eye health and vision demands. Throughout this examination, aspects such as the security of your vision prescription, the thickness of your cornea, and the general health of your eyes will be assessed.

Typically, candidates for SMILE more than 22 years of ages, have a stable vision prescription for at the very least a year, and have healthy and balanced corneas without conditions like keratoconus.




Your eye doctor will certainly also consider your total eye health and wellness, any kind of existing eye conditions, and your way of life needs to establish if SMILE is the best choice for you. It's essential to communicate any kind of certain aesthetic demands or issues you may have throughout this assessment to make sure that the treatment aligns with your expectations.

If you aren't eligible for SMILE, your ophthalmologist may recommend alternative vision adjustment choices that far better suit your private demands and eye health and wellness standing.
